DESIGNEX WON’T RUN IN 2015

Diversified Communications has made the difficult business decision not to run designEX 2015. It has, unfortunately, become clear to the organisers that despite significant effort and investment, the event model is not sustainable in its current format. That it requires a complete reinvention in order to meet the needs of the market and operate successfully. The thought process has begun on how to deliver designEX for the future.
Event Manager Soren Norgaard said, “I’d like to thank you all for your support of designEX and your understanding of this very difficult business decision.”
The local design and architecture community will be engaged to discuss possible new exciting formats and concepts for the future of the event. “We are proud of the role that designEX has played in the design industry over the past 27 years and although the exhibition will cease in its current format, we will be working with the design industry on how we can re-imagine designEX over the coming months,” commented Norgaard.
For the past 27 years designEX has been Australia’s premier interiors, design ideas and architecture event. designEX has been an industry platform from which to share inspiration and innovation — a platform where design is celebrated; design leaders are honoured; the young and new can learn, flourish and grow; and cutting-edge ideas and practices are showcased.
